| 520 | 3 | |a Due to more population congestion and car ownership, the provision of parking spaces for vehicles is becoming a crucial factor. This paper aims to present a novel Internet of Things (IoT)--based smart car parking system that can effectively manage these problems with the help of sensor technology and automation. Infrared (IR) sensors, DHT22 sensors, MQ-2 gas sensors, and servo motors are used in the parking space. An OLED display shows the status of parking slots in real-time. Communicating with a mobile application through the Message Queuing Telemetry Transport (MQTT) protocol enables the efficient exchange of data. As a result, this innovative solution optimizes parking space, increases efficiency, and makes the parking lot more comfortable. This IoT system allows real-time monitoring and automation of parked cars as well as fast response to dynamic changes in environmental conditions, setting a new standard for smart parking systems. | |
